## GreenLoft Controller — Release Step 4

Before shipping a firmware build of the Verdantry greenhouse controller, confirm the sensor drift compensation table is current. Humidity probes in the Talloway test bay drift roughly 0.3% per week, so builds older than ten days must regenerate calibration offsets via `verdantry calib --refresh`. Skipping this step causes vent actuators to overcorrect at dawn. Once calibration passes and the smoke suite is green, sign the firmware bundle using the key below.

deploy key for kagup-bawig: bky9_ZMq28eTw9

Postmortem timeline — SpokeShift rebalancing outage (for our new contractor, welcome aboard)

14:05 — The SpokeShift planner started assigning every van in the Harrowgate district to the same three docks. Classic feedback loop: stale occupancy data made empty stations look full.

14:22 — Priya paused the dispatch queue manually, which is totally fine and encouraged when things look weird.

14:40 — Rolled back to the previous planner build and dispatch normalized. The rollback artifact carries the token below.

pipeline stamp: htk31_3c6b63a1fd55b8745625d3b6ce9c5fc

## Notes — Offline Mode, Fernpath Survey App

- Offline mode ships in the next field release; surveys cache locally and sync when signal returns.
- Known gap: photo attachments over 20 MB don't queue yet. Workaround: compress on device.
- Contractors: test only on the staging build, never production accounts.
- Conflict resolution is last-write-wins for now; flagged for review.
- All offline-mode bugs and questions route to the engineer named below.

signatory, yahog-badug: Quenix Ulaael